在使用jQuery插件的过程中,我们难免会遇到各种问题。这些问题可能是由于插件本身的问题,也可能是由于我们使用不当导致的。那么,当遇到jQuery插件使用难题时,我们应该如何排查和解决呢?以下是一些经验和技巧,希望能帮助你更好地应对这类问题。
一、了解插件的基本信息和版本
在使用jQuery插件之前,首先需要了解插件的基本信息,包括:
- 插件的名称和版本
- 插件的作用和功能
- 插件的使用说明和文档
了解这些信息可以帮助我们更好地理解插件,并在遇到问题时快速定位问题所在。
二、排查问题原因
当遇到jQuery插件使用难题时,我们可以从以下几个方面排查问题原因:
插件兼容性:检查插件是否与你的jQuery版本兼容。有些插件可能只支持特定版本的jQuery,或者在某些浏览器上存在兼容性问题。
代码顺序:确保你的jQuery代码在正确的时间被加载和执行。例如,如果插件依赖于其他插件或jQuery函数,请确保这些依赖项在调用插件之前已经加载。
插件配置:检查插件配置项是否正确设置。有时候,错误的配置项会导致插件无法正常工作。
CSS样式:检查插件相关的CSS样式是否正确。有时,CSS样式可能覆盖了插件的默认样式,导致插件显示不正常。
JavaScript错误:检查代码中是否存在JavaScript错误。有时候,一个简单的错误就可能导致插件无法正常工作。
三、解决方法
在排查到问题原因后,我们可以采取以下方法解决:
更新插件:如果插件存在已知问题,尝试更新到最新版本,看看问题是否得到解决。
修改代码:根据问题原因,修改代码以解决兼容性、代码顺序等问题。
调整配置:重新设置插件配置项,确保其符合要求。
修复CSS样式:检查并修复CSS样式,确保其不影响插件的正常显示。
排除JavaScript错误:修复代码中的JavaScript错误,确保代码正确执行。
四、案例分析
以下是一些常见的jQuery插件使用难题及其解决方法:
插件无法正常加载:检查jQuery和插件是否正确加载,确保它们的路径正确无误。
插件功能无法使用:检查插件配置项是否正确设置,或是否存在兼容性问题。
插件显示不正常:检查CSS样式是否正确,或是否存在其他CSS样式覆盖了插件样式。
插件执行缓慢:检查插件配置项,尝试减少不必要的操作,或优化代码。
通过以上方法,相信你能够更好地排查和解决jQuery插件使用难题。在学习和使用过程中,多积累经验,不断提高自己的技术能力,才能在面对问题时更加从容。
